Manufacturing Engineer
SUMMARY:
Expand your professional portfolio as a Manufacturing Engineer with MasterBrand Cabinets in Kinston, NC. As the Manufacturing Engineer, you will focus on implementing projects that directly impact machine uptime, equipment reliability, product quality, and labor utilization. This is a direct-hire opportunity.
REQUIREMENTS:
- BS degree in Industrial/Mechanical Engineering, Manufacturing, Wood Technology or equivalent
- 3-5 years of related experience in an engineering support department
- Must be able to use AutoCAD and/or Inventor fluently
- CNC programming experience (preferred)
- Experience with lean and ability to utilize and implement lean practices
- Effective working knowledge of manufacturing processes
- Prior experience developing justifications for new equipment
- Ability to handle multiple projects with tight timelines in a fast-paced team-oriented environment
- Strong problem-solving skills
- Strong communication skills – listening, verbal, written and presentation
- Strong attention to detail and accuracy
- Proficient in the Microsoft Office suite (Excel Word PowerPoint Outlook)
R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Support manufacturing on layout changes and equipment moves for existing or new equipment introductions through the capital process
- Review past history of equipment downtime and analyze the likelihood of repeated failures
- Investigate and create/design the best possible countermeasures and/or early warning indicators to prevent failures
- Implement countermeasures and monitor results
- Perform advanced troubleshooting equipment during breakdowns (downtime)
- Assist operators and maintenance in machine design, programming, and function issues
- Assist in confirming machine repeatability
- Analyze spare parts & tooling needed for the equipment
- Assist managers in resolving non-downtime (nuisance) issues
- Analyzes, develops and recommends design approaches necessary to meet production requirements for new or improved products and/or processes
- Determine from part drawings and related engineering data the operation necessary for the fabrication and assembly of product
- Develop production equipment needs and justifications for new equipment and processes
- Use lean tools to troubleshoot and support production
- Support problem solving & 6S events
